Scantec Recruitment is seeking a Senior Electrical Engineer in Reading with current DV clearance. The role involves managing electrical construction in defence sector projects, ensuring compliance and safety.

Candidates should have:

  • A degree in electrical engineering
  • 10+ years of experience
  • Leadership skills

This long-term contract includes a 9-day working fortnight and requires being on-site for at least 3 days a week. A hands-on construction approach is critical in this secure environment.
